American Air scrubs flights, cites fuel
MarketWatch -11 hours ago
SAN FRANCISCO (MarketWatch) — American Airlines announced Friday that it was going to stop flying certain domestic routes in October because jet fuel prices make the trips too costly, highlighting the industry's ongoing plight over rising expenses.

Bayou Group Investors Seek to Recover More Than $100 Million
Bloomberg -22 hours ago
Investors in Bayou Group, the collapsed hedge fund company, are hoping to recover more than $100 million following guilty pleas yesterday by principals Samuel Israel III and Daniel Marino.

Interpublic Restates Earnings, Has Loss in First Half (Update2)
Bloomberg -17 hours ago
Interpublic Group of Cos., the world's No. 3 advertising company, restated results to correct falsified records and acquisition accounting for more than five years and posted a loss in 2004 and the first six months of 2005.

Stocks End High Despite Data; Dow Up 16
Forbes -8 hours ago
Wall Street ended an erratic quarter with a modest advance Friday as falling oil prices helped ease concerns about a weakening consumer environment following hurricanes Katrina and Rita.
